Understanding Contract surety Bonds



When you get in the globe of building and construction and contracting, recognizing contract surety bonds becomes important. These bonds serve as a safeguard, making sure that projects are completed as agreed.



They entail three events: you (the specialist), the job proprietor (obligee), and the surety business. You'll need a surety bond to guarantee your efficiency and protect the owner from prospective losses if you fall short to meet your commitments.

It's not just a rule-- it boosts your credibility and can be a requirement for bidding on particular tasks. Understanding the different types, like performance bonds and settlement bonds, will certainly much better furnish you to browse your contracting endeavors.

This expertise can substantially influence your success and track record in the market.

The Refine of Getting a surety Bond



Acquiring a surety bond may appear challenging, yet it's an uncomplicated procedure once you know the steps involved.

First, you'll need to gather essential info concerning your organization, including financial declarations, credit history, and project details.

Next, research surety bond firms and select one that aligns with your demands.

After that, you'll finish a bond application, giving your gathered information.

The surety firm will certainly after that assess your application, re view ing your credit reliability and financial stability.

If authorized, you'll receive a bond quote, which outlines the costs and terms.

Lastly, when you consent to the terms and pay the premium, the bond is released, and you can wage your contracting job, confident you've fulfilled the necessary demands.
